Section 23: Agreement for supply of water transferable with the property in respect of which supply is given

The Goa, Daman and Diu Irrigation Act, 1973Union territory Act of Dadra and Nagar Haveli and Daman and Diu · Act 18 of 1973

Every agreement for the supply of canal water to any land, building or other immovable property shall be transferable therewith and shall be presumed to have been so transferred whenever a transfer of such land, building or other immovable property takes place.

No person entitled to the use of any work or land appertaining to any canal, and, except in the case of any such agreement as aforesaid, no person entitled to use the water of any canal, shall sell or sub-let or otherwise transfer his right to such use without the permission of the Canal-Officer.
